It dark and damp in their mouth. It just happens the same way a yeast infection in a woman happens. My son had it and and it can hurt if it gets bad. His would bleed. The prescription from the doctor did clear it up relatively fast but thrush gets bad and fast without any medication.
it's basically a yeast infection in the mouth. i would not suggest letting it go untreated, because it can get worse. also, if you are nursing, it can be swapped back and forth (and it HURTS when it's on your nipple). take her in to the doctor and see what they say. when me & my son had it, the nystatin never worked. i ended up using gentian violet, which made it go away in like 3 days.
